Presidency School of Management & Computer Science, Hyderabad Telangana, established in 1993 and affiliated with Osmania University, is a prominent institution offering specialized programs in MBA and MCA. It focuses on nurturing professionals in management and computer science, accepting TS ICET scores for admissions.
